Job Analysis:
The Data Science Co-Op role at LiveRamp is fundamentally designed to immerse an aspiring data scientist in the practical application of advanced statistical and machine learning techniques within the ad-tech industry. This role is not just about coding or theoretical knowledge; it requires translating complex models—often involving randomized control trials and bias reduction—into scalable production-ready workflows that run on large cloud infrastructures like AWS and GCP. The candidate will face challenges such as dealing with noisy, fragmented data sources, ensuring data models are both statistically sound and efficient at scale, and collaborating cross-functionally with both data science and engineering teams. Success in this role hinges on rapid learning, technical agility across multiple platforms (SQL, PySpark, Python ecosystem), and the ability to prototype innovative approaches that directly influence ad performance measurement. Strong foundational knowledge in statistics and programming is vital to untangling the assumptions behind models and pushing improvements forward. Moreover, the ability to navigate ambiguity, communicate insights effectively, and contribute ethically to a fast-paced environment sets apart a high-performing Co-Op. The internship’s expectation to contribute production code by the first week also implies a steep learning curve balanced by structured mentorship, emphasizing hands-on, real-world impact. Performance will likely be evaluated based on the quality of code submitted, the effectiveness of the models developed, and how well the Co-Op integrates with the team to address LiveRamp’s mission of safe and effective data use.
Company Analysis:
LiveRamp operates as a leader in the data connectivity platform space with a strong focus on privacy-safe, people-based marketing—a position that places it at the intersection of cutting-edge data technology and stringent regulatory landscapes. As a well-established yet innovation-driven company, LiveRamp combines startup agility with enterprise-grade responsibility. This blend fosters a culture that values curiosity, humility, and collaboration, all while encouraging fun and creativity. For a Data Science Co-Op, this environment means access to high-impact projects that influence product and market outcomes directly, working alongside seasoned engineers and data scientists invested in mentorship and growth. The company's emphasis on diversity, inclusion, and belonging signals a supportive workplace where thriving means leveraging unique perspectives to solve hard problems. Organizationally, this Co-Op role is situated on the Insights Engineering team, indicating close collaboration with both data science and engineering units, likely with visibility into project architectures and leadership feedback loops. Strategically, this internship serves as a critical pipeline for talent acquisition, aimed at nurturing full-time hires who will sustain and amplify LiveRamp’s growth. Candidates who align with LiveRamp's mission to enable ethical, customer-centered data use—and who bring a proactive, startup mindset—will find an environment conducive to professional development and long-term impact.
